Portland Timbers' playing style is characterized by an offensive approach that seeks to maintain possession and create goal opportunities. Utilizing a 4-2-3-1 system, the team relies on the versatility of its midfielders and forwards to press and recover the ball in high areas of the pitch.
Diego Chara plays a crucial role in this tactic, as his ability to break up opponent plays allows the timbers to quickly initiate attacks. At the same time, the depth of full-backs like B. Bye and A. Aravena adds dynamism to the flanks, enabling variations in play and creating space.
Portland Timbers also adapts well to the playing styles of their opponents, employing a compact defense that transforms into a fast attack. This tactical flexibility has been key to the team's performance in the league, where they aim to stay competitive against rivals like Seattle Sounders, their derby foe.
